Why is it useful to know the definition of rational expression? explain through an example of your own?

<span>It is important to know rational expression because we come across rational expressions most of the time in the real world, often without even realizing it.
</span><span>
</span><span>Example: you may want to know how much of a 25% chemical solution need to be added to 1L of water to produce a 10% solution.
</span><span>
</span><span>Ans: Equation: </span>
<span /><span>solution + water = solution
</span><span>0.25x + 0*1 L = 0.10(x+1)
</span>
<span /><span>Multiply the above equation by 100 to get:
25x + 0 = 10x + 10
15x = 10
x = 2/3 Liter (amt. of 25% solution in the mixture)</span>

<h3>What is the side effect of pindolol?</h3>

The common side effect of beta-adrenergic blocking agents such as pindolol is impotence. The other common side effects include fatigue and weakness.

The central nervous system side effects are rarer and include mental status changes, nervousness, depression, and insomnia. Mood swings, increased appetite, and difficulty swallowing are not side effects of this medication.

What challenges did African-Americans face after the Civil War ended in 1865?
Nataly_w [17]

Answer:

still had few rights

Explanation:

The aftermath of the Civil War was exhilarating, hopeful and violent. Four million newly freed African Americans faced the future of previously-unknown freedom from the old plantation system, with few rights or protections, and surrounded by a war-weary and intensely resistant white population.
